Why You Should Care About Commercial Parking Garage Cleaning in Glendale, MO
When you take proper care of your parking garage in Glendale, MO, you can look forward to the following benefits: It extends the structure's lifespan, discourages insect and rodent infestations, provides a defense against slip-and-fall litigation, and minimizes pollution. By calling in the experts, your parking garage can become an asset for your business.
Prolonging the lifespan of the garage itself is one of the most important factors in regular cleaning. Dirt and other contaminants will wear down building materials over time, particularly concrete. Meanwhile, spills and stains cause their own issues: Food and drink stains bring pests, while oil stains create slipping hazards.
Regarding liability, a dirty parking garage puts you at risk of slips and falls. Keeping the garage clean not only reduces the risk of injuries but can also save your business thousands of dollars in lawsuits.
Finally, regular commercial parking garage cleaning will minimize pollution in the environment around your business. This is important for keeping in line with local regulations, keeping an appealing location, and helping you maintain an image as an environmentally friendly business.

Commercial Powerwashing STL's Parking Garage Cleaning Process
Commercial Powerwashing STL's team is made of commercial parking garage cleaning experts. We believe that any job worth doing is worth doing well, and we bring that attitude with us for every client in Glendale, MO.
Below, we've listed the typical steps that go into commercial parking garage cleaning. But we know that every business is unique, and we can adapt to best fit your schedule and needs:
1. Sweep the Lot
Floor scrubbers and power washers are powerful tools, but for them to be most effective, loose debris needs to be removed first. This is why we always start by sweeping the lot.
2. Apply Cleaning Solutions
Parking garages are notorious for being stained by inorganic materials, like grease and oil spills. These can sink into your concrete and bind to it. By using our proprietary cleaning solution, we safely get rid of tough stains.
3. Power Wash
When you're dealing with a tough stain or a thick layer of grime on your garage's concrete, you need a power washer. With anywhere between 1,500 and 4,000 PSI of pressure, these machines require special training to be used most effectively. When in the right hands, they can provide effective, deep cleans.
4. Use Floor Scrubber
Most parking garages have at least a few spots that would benefit from a floor scrubber. Our team will bring all the tools necessary for the job, so that we can be flexible and adapt to the kind of clean your parking garage needs.
5. Dry Using Vacuum Recovery
If the wastewater just sits there or flows into your lawn, you've only moved the mess, not cleaned it up. Our team uses a vacuum recovery system to collect and remove the wastewater, leaving you with a fully-functional lot.

Glendale, MO Commercial Parking Garage Cleaning Questions and Answers
Commercial parking garage cleaning in Glendale, MO, may seem straightforward, but an effective clean depends on the details. Our experts are always happy to help, but for some immediate answers to common questions, we've included the section below.
How often does a commercial parking garage need to be cleaned in Glendale, MO?
A good rule of thumb for Glendale, MO, is to sweep the lot 1-2 times per week, and have them power washed 2-4 times a year. As you would expect, higher traffic lots need to be cleaned more frequently. You can break up these cleanings if you want to keep part of the garage operational while other parts are cleaned. A common way to do this is by having one floor cleaned at a time, instead of all of them at once.
What are the benefits of working with expert parking garage cleaners?
Working with professional parking garage cleaners offers you numerous benefits: You can focus your time elsewhere while the experts handle the cleaning, you won't risk damage or injury from improper equipment use, and you get access to proprietary cleaning chemicals, which will protect your structure while getting rid of the mess.
Between cleanings, how should you maintain your parking garage?
There are several steps you can take to help keep your parking garage in good condition between professional cleanings:
- Keep a regular sweeping schedule
- Limit use of conventional deicers
- Paint clear striping to encourage respect of the space
- After a wash, spot check the walls and ceilings for damage
- Regularly sealcoat the lot's floor to protect against damage
When should you schedule commercial parking garage cleaning?
If you're only cleaning twice a year, early spring and mid-fall are the best times. For more heavily used garages, you should have a seasonal power washing schedule.
